About The Position

The Federal Consulting team seeks a Director of Internal Change Management to own the adoption of tools, processes, and new ways of working across the Oracle Health Transformation Office. This is a hands-on adoption leadership role where adoption is treated as a success criterion, not an afterthought. The Director ensures teams actually adopt the APEX application, AI-enabled delivery tools, onsite tools, governance expectations, and process changes required to realize value. This role owns the adoption strategy and programs for new processes, defining change impacts by stakeholder group, identifying adoption risks, and building the training, enablement, and quick-reference support that turn new tools into everyday practice. By defining and tracking adoption KPIs and listening to employee sentiment, this role reinforces the why behind transformation, reduces resistance, and translates user pain points into enhancements and process improvements.
